The Confederation of Africa Football(CAF )has announced a brand-new date to play the 2021 Africa Cup of Nations, AFCON, third-place final match.

CAF, in a statement on Wednesday, stated the AFCON third-place final, which was initially set up for Sunday 6 February 2022, is now moved to Saturday, 5 February 2022.

The third-place last will be dipped into Ahmadou Ahidjo Stadium and will start at 20: 00 hrs.

CAF decided after conversations with the Government of Cameroon and the Local Organising Committee (LOC).

The declaration read, “The CAF TotalEnergies Africa Cup of Nations Organising Committee, after discussions with the Government of Cameroon and the Local Organising Committee (LOC), decided to move the TotalEnergies Africa Cup of Nations Cameroon 2021 third and 4th place originally scheduled for Sunday 06 February 2022 to Saturday, 05 February 2022.

“The match, to be dipped into Ahmadou Ahidjo Stadium, will kick-off at 20h00.”

Senegal are through to the AFCON last after beating Burkina Faso.

The Teranga Lions will now play the winner between Cameroon and Egypt in Sunday’s last.

Burkina Faso, on the other hand, will deal with the loser in between Cameroon and Egypt in the third-place final.
